Moving from traditional 1000V systems to 1500V DC topologies decreases cable losses, reduces the volume of combiner boxes and parallel fuses, and optimizes Levelized Cost of Energy (LCOE). Our combiner box portfolio is engineered to withstand up to 1500V surges, isolating strings with precision.
Advanced battery management systems (BMS) with dynamic balance controls and thermal runway mitigation are essential for high-capacity applications. Real-time telemetry via CAN, RS485, and Modbus ensures compatibility with multi-brand hybrid inverters like Deye, Growatt, and Solis.
Containerized battery energy storage systems (BESS) now utilize predictive analytics. These algorithms analyze local weather and utility consumption data to shift loads automatically, maximizing peak shaving and providing reliable backup power during grids dropouts.

DC combiner boxes consolidate multiple PV strings into a single output, containing critical overcurrent fuses, reverse-blocking diodes, and surge protection devices (SPDs). This prevents high back-feed currents from damaging individual panels in case of string faults and simplifies cabling to the inverter.
In addition to the CE mark, European markets require grid compliance certifications, including EN 50549-1/2, alongside safety and EMC testing standards (IEC 62109-1/-2, EN 61000). These confirm the system's ability to safely disconnect during grid voltage fluctuations and operate without creating electromagnetic interference.
A smart BMS monitors cell voltage, temperature, and current in real time, preventing cell overcharging and overdischarging. Balancing functions balance energy distribution across the cells, maintaining capacity consistency and reducing cell degradation over thousands of cycles.
